Attract beneficial Mason bees to your yard for help in pollinating your flowers and vegetables. Mason bees will lay eggs in the tubes of the mason bee shelters, packing mud between each egg, laying the female eggs first followed by the male eggs ensuring that the males are mature by the time the females emerge and are ready to mate. Because Mason bees are not colonizing bees, they don’t live in a hive and don’t have a queen to protect and therefore are not aggressive. A delight to watch and at the same time helping nature!
